MoldMAX Copper Products
Description
MoldMAX HH (High Hard) is the premier copper mold alloy. This alloy has a hardness and strength comparable with standard tool steels but its thermal conductivity is four to six times higher.
Typical Uses
MoldMAX HH is used for injection mold cores, cavities, and blow mold pinch-offs.

MoldMAX Properties
English Units
English Units
| Product | Rockwell Hardness HRC | Thermal Conductivity BT/ft-hr-F | Charpy V-Notch Impact Strength Ft-lb | Yield Strength (ksi) | Tensile Strength (ksi) | Thermal Expansion Cofficient 10-6 / F |
|---|---|---|---|---|---|---|
| MoldMAX HH | 40 | 75 | 4 | 145 | 170 | 9.7 |
| MoldMAX LH | 30 | 90 | 12 | 110 | 140 | 9.7 |
| MoldMAX XL | 30 | 40 | 15 | 105 | 115 | 9.3 |
| MoldMAX V | 28 | 92 | 4 | 105 | 125 | 9.7 |
| MoldMAX SC | 20 | 145 | 40 | 90 | 105 | 9.8 |

Metric Units
| Product | Rockwell Hardness HBW | Thermal Conductivity W/m-C | Charpy V-Notch Impact Strength J | Yield Strength MPa | Tensile Strength MPa | Thermal Expansion Cofficient 10-6 / C |
|---|---|---|---|---|---|---|
| MoldMAX HH | 370 | 130 | 5 | 1000 | 1175 | 17.5 |
| MoldMAX LH | 285 | 155 | 16 | 760 | 965 | 17.5 |
| MoldMAX XL | 285 | 70 | 20 | 725 | 795 | 16.7 |
| MoldMAX V | 270 | 160 | 5 | 725 | 860 | 17.5 |
| MoldMAX SC | 225 | 160 | 5 | 725 | 860 | 17.5 |
